Different Types Of Depression Disorders
Types Of Depression
Severe depression
It is the highest degree of disease which translates into an absolute inability to work, study, sleep, eat, or do any kind of daily activity or who produced pleasure as in cases in which abandon hobbies and recreation. Usually there is some predisposition to the disease, and although a case of severe depression may occur only once in life, it is frequent that recur over time.
Dysthymia
It is a less serious level of depression, which includes symptoms chronic long-term, usually a minimum of 2 years. It is very easy to confuse a State of dysthymia with stress or tiredness. The effects of this type of depression do not incapacitate both but prevent a normal development of the most common habits. It affects between 3 and 6% of the general population. The symptoms have been described as a "veil of sadness" that affects the majority of the activities. Patients show no apparent changes in behavior or daily behavior, although they have less energy, a general negativity, and a sense of dissatisfaction and despair.
Bipolar disorder
Also known as manic-depressive illness, is quite uncommon but not that less serious. It is characterized by cyclical changes in mood: phases of high or euphoric mood (mania) and mood (depression) under phases. Mood changes tend to be gradual but must give special attention to each of them. When the person passes through the depressive period, it is common to observe all the characteristics of a severe depression. Moreover when the manic cycle manifests, is possible that in the euphoria and hyperactivity of this phase, the person is involved in problems or developments (economic, personal, etc.) which may then not drive. Post-partum depression
Defined in doctors treated as "baby blues", this feeling of sadness, sudden tears and concentration difficulties, they tend to occur about 4 days after giving birth, and disappear around 10 days. However they may escalate and endure. If you are in the presence of a depression postpartum and it is necessary to require professional assistance to get out of that condition.
D.A.E
An emotional affective disorder. It is the depression that occurs in the same season every year, usually during the fall or winter months. There is also a rarer kind, which occurs at the beginning of the summer and ends in the fall. This is not a normal sadness, since it persists for a long time and need to seek medical help.
Double depression
In a long-term study, almost all patients with dysthymia suffered at least one episode of depression higher (sometimes referred to as double depression) at some point in their lives. Some experts believe that these double depressions should be considered as part of the natural course of dysthymia. Women may be more susceptible to double depression.
Atypical depression
People with atypical depression usually eat and sleep excessively, have a general sense of heaviness, and a very strong reject feeling.
